In 2024, Easyjet completed a corporate carbon footprint assessment and publicly disclosed its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ions according to the GHG Protocol, covering Scope 1 (direct emissions from owned or controlled sources) and Scope 3 (indirect emissions across the value chain).
Easyjet has also provided a category-level breakdown for 10 out of 15 Scope 3 emissions categories, offering greater transparency into its value chain emissions.

In 2024,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Easyjet amounted to 8,114,121 metric tons of CO2 equivalent. This figure reflects direct emissions from owned or controlled sources (Scope 1). a
Compared to 2023,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Easyjet increased by 7.93%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ing its emissions from its core operations. a c
In 2024, the total Scope 1 emissions of Easyjet were 8,114,121 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e). a
Since 2021, Easyjet's Scope 1 emissions have increased by 283.65%, reflecting a rising long-term trend in Scope 1 emissions over time. a d
Compared to the previous year (2023), Easyjet's Scope 1 emissions increased by 7.93%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from its directly owned or controlled operations. a
In 2024, Easyjet reported 2,564,788 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e) of Scope 3 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ions, representing indirect emissions across its upstream and downstream value chain. a
The 2024 disclosure of Easyjet includes a breakdown across 10 of the 15 Scope 3 categories defined by the GHG Protocol, matching the level of disclosure in 2023, demonstrating consistent Scope 3 emissions reporting coverage year over year. a
In 2024, Easyjet reported total Scope 3 emissions of 2,564,788 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e). a
Approximately 99.94% of these emissions originated from upstream activities such as purchased goods and capital goods, while 0.06% came from downstream activities like product use, distribution, and end-of-life treatment. a
Since 2021, Easyjet's Scope 3 emissions have increased by 338.09%, reflecting a rising long-term trend in Scope 3 emissions over time. a d
Compared to the previous year (2023), Easyjet's Scope 3 emissions increased by 11.36%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ions across its value chain. a c

In 2024, Easyjet reported Scope 1 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of 8,114,121 tCO₂e and total revenues of USD 12,459 millions. This translates into an emissions intensity of 651.29 tCO₂e per millions USD. a
In 2024, Easyjet reported a Scope 1 emissions intensity of 651.29 tCO₂e per millions USD. Compared to the peer group median of 4.88 , this places the company above its industry benchmark, indicating it is less carbon-efficient than most competitors. a
In 2024, Easyjet ranked 25 out of 25 companies in its industry peer group, based on Scope 1 emissions intensity (measured in tCO₂e per millions USD). a
This places Easyjet among the least efficient performers, with one of the highest emissions intensities in its sector. a
